Output 84f172dae279576ca1ebcf3f7f87fd4e9ff9431df62a7ea134be6f9d64bea06f:0

value
3687106
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f79ae8c5095cc29454d1ac67305b3964d59806c6 OP_EQUAL
address
3QGEQD7hbLyP15R2i9ov72buLJgMM1HmVV
transaction
84f172dae279576ca1ebcf3f7f87fd4e9ff9431df62a7ea134be6f9d64bea06f
confirmations
518730
spent
true